A few years ago, I had a conversation with my father-in-law, a who's Catholic. Knowing my former background as Christian, he said "It's like the Bible says: 'cleanliness is next to Godliness'." I told that that was not a biblical quote. He said "How do you know? Have you read the whole Bible?"

There are a lot of sayings or stories that people believe are from the Bible, which actually aren't: the Serenity Prayer, the story of the Footprints, that gambling is a sin, suicide is a sin, masturbation is a sin (like if you fantasize about your spouse who may be away for whatever reason).
